Melatonin supplements are believed to be safe for most dogs when used in appropriate amounts, and many veterinarians prescribe melatonin to try to help dogs with various health issues. Melatonin is a hormone that all mammals produce naturally.

5. What can I give my dog to calm him down naturally? Melatonin is a common supplement for short-term calming and can also help with sleep. L-tryptophan is another supplement useful for mild to moderate anxiety. Valerian is a natural sedative that calms the nerves.

Melatonin is a natural hormone in the body that regulates waking and sleep. Low melatonin levels can be responsible for poor quality sleep at night, which can make it hard to get up in the morning. By managing your exposure to light and your diet, you can boost melatonin levels naturally.
